Understanding Internet Infrastructure
Internet infrastructure forms the backbone of modern digital communication, enabling the transfer of data across vast distances through interconnected networks. In Qatar, this infrastructure has evolved significantly over the past decades, transforming from basic connectivity solutions to sophisticated high-speed networks that support both residential and commercial needs.
The fundamental components of internet infrastructure include physical cables, wireless transmission equipment, data centers, and network routing systems. These elements work together to ensure reliable data transmission between users and online services. Role of Telecommunications Networks
Telecommunications networks serve as the primary framework for internet delivery, comprising both wired and wireless systems that distribute connectivity across geographic regions. These networks utilize various technologies including fiber optic cables, copper infrastructure, and radio frequency transmissions to deliver internet access to end users.
The architecture of telecommunications networks typically follows a hierarchical structure, with main backbone lines connecting to regional distribution points, which then branch out to individual neighborhoods and buildings. This structure enables efficient data routing and ensures that connectivity can be maintained even when individual network segments experience issues.
